Slowdown of Global Manufacturing Expansion Continued in October. Sharp Easing in Cost Inflation Pressures as Oil Prices Fell Further.

The ongoing slowdown of global manufacturing sector expansion continued in October. Rates of growth in output and new orders both eased to fourteen-month lows.

Of the major industrial regions covered by the global PMI survey, rates of increase in production eased in the US, Japan, China and the UK. Growth held up at an elevated level in the Eurozone, with the rate of expansion posting a modest gain.
